Output 25f6579489c30f9293a9cd683e920b5e98c103245e0f2a1ae86dfc18e6986483:126
- value
- 146217840
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b3924efa2759f164c129e501d939d7633306b6d
- address
- bc1q8vujfmazwk03vnqjnegpmyuawcenq6mdrxu8k2
- transaction
- 25f6579489c30f9293a9cd683e920b5e98c103245e0f2a1ae86dfc18e6986483